And Beth - that's the plan - all meat & water, eat as much as I need to satisfy my hunger, and drink what I need to satisfy thirst. I don't count calories, I make sure the meat is as fatty as I want, I have some cheese, or eggs or a little dairy. No artificial sweetener, no breads, pasta, rice, fruits, veggies..... Some folks think it's too restrictive, but I am thriving on it. There are days that I will eat a little, but then there are days I eat quite a lot. Like 1/2 to 3/4 lb burger for breakfast, then some cheese mid afternoon, then a 16 - 18 oz steak for dinner. Occasionally I will have a glass of wine, or some vodka, but not very often. Pemmican is a meat lover's 'fast-food'- it's made from lean meat that has been dried and ground to a powder, then mixed with an equal (more or less) weight of tallow (rendered fat). I use it when I am running around and don't have time/access to cooking. It's portable, extremely nutritious, totally shelf stable (no refrigeration) and I think it's yummy! My family, however, does not! It can be made from what ever meat you prefer and you can add whatever spices you like best. I've gotten to where I just like a bit of salt in mine. But then I've pretty much dropped all spices but salt. What I like best is that not only has my weight dropped steadily, but my painful fingers and knees are no longer are hurting, my blood pressure is much better, my sleep apnea is totally gone, I don't have to think about what I'm gonna eat - if it's "legal" or not. If it's not meat or another protein (cheese, eggs) I don't eat it. I have absolutely NO cravings, I can see/smell other foods and admit they look/smell good, but I don't want to dive into them and eat. I admit - it took a few months (and a couple of slip-ups) to reach that point, but it did happen. And the longer I am zero carb, the easier it gets.
